CHENNAI: India's erstwhile tennis capital Chennai will see the return of an international tournament for the first time since 2017 with a WTA 250 event to be held here from September 26 to October 2.

Tamil Nadu Chief Minister MK Stalin handed over the approval letter from the state government to hold the event to Indian tennis legend Vijay Amritraj, who is also Tamil Nadu Tennis Association president, here on Saturday, The Hindu reports.

The Tamil Nadu government will be the lead sponsor for the $250,000 event — India’s first-ever WTA 250 tournament.

CHENNAI: Tamil Nadu chief minister K Palaniswami has confirmed that the state government will be handing out cash prizes to four athletes hailing from the state who have won medals at the Asian Games 2018. Arokia Rajiv is a part of the 4x400 Indian mixed relay team that won the silver medal and as a result, he will receiving Rs. 3 million for his efforts.

CHENNAI: The Tamil Nadu government has announced financial support to the tune of Rs 5 Million for the World Junior Squash Championship, which kicked off in the state capital Wednesday. State chief minister K Palaniswami presented a Rs 5 million cheque to Tamil Nadu Squash Rackets Association president N Ramchandran on Monday after the association filed a plea with the government for more funding.
